In the United States in the 1970s, there was a very rapid development of public awareness of problems in health and safety of environmental problems, and a corresponding growth in the creation of controls in this area. In the United States, both the State and Federal Governments are sources of legislation. WebConstruction (Design and Management) Regulations 2015. The Construction (Design and Management) Regulations 2015 (CDM 2015) come into force in Great Britain on 6 April 2015. They set out what people involved in construction work need to do to protect themselves from harm and anyone the work affects. CDM 2015 Regulations.

WebDec 18, 2024 · An “enabling Act”: Other legislation and regulations on health and safety. As noted earlier, the 1974 Act is an “enabling Act”. It allows Parliament to make Regulations which flesh out the general duties under the Act by creating more specific legal standards and requirements which must be met on health and safety issues. paramore metal coverWebJun 11, 2015 · Training Requirements for HSE Consultants.
